Hacker News new | ask | show | jobs
by greenlander 4801 days ago
+1

The world's most annoying web sites are ones that you have to register or email for before you even know what the site does.

I can only say that you're more patient that I am. I saw the first page and that I have to cough up an email just to get further. Then, I just closed that tab... never to look at this site again.